>>> There is warning reported by kobject lib in kobject_put():
>>>
>>> kobject: '(null)' (00000000be81a546): is not initialized, yet
>>> kobject_put() is being called.
>>> WARNING: CPU: 0 PID: 535 at lib/kobject.c:718 kobject_put+0x12c/0x180
>>> Call Trace:
>>> cdev_device_add
>>> __iio_device_register
>>> __devm_iio_device_register
>>> tmp117_probe
>>>
>>> If don't need to register chardev for most of IIO devices,
>>> we just register them with device_add() only, and use device_del()
>>> to unregister them.
>>
>>
>>> Otherwise, when device_add() fails in internal and calls kobject_put()
>>> in error handling path, it would report warning because the device
>>> never be registered as chardev and there is no release function for it.
>>>
>>> Fixes: 8ebaa3ff1e71 ("iio: core: register chardev only if needed")
>>> Signed-off-by: Zeng Heng <zengheng4@huawei.com>
>> Interesting corner case. The cdev_device_add() call is fine with
>> !dev->devt which is what this code was taking advantage of. The
>> exception
>> as you have highlighted is the error path of device_add().
>>
>> So I think it should also cope with unwinding if device_add() fails
>> and not be calling cdev_del() Note that cdev_device_del() has the
>> appropriate guards to be safe whether or not (dev->devt) is true.
>>
>> Perhaps change cdev_device_add() to have
>>
>> rc = device_add(dev);
>> if (rc && dev->devt)
>> cdev_del(cdev);
>>
>> return rc;
